MySQL是一款开源的关系型数据库管理系统,广泛应用于各行各业。在使用MySQL进行数据操作时,时间限制是一个非常重要的因素。MySQL默认的时间限制较短,如果不加以调整,可能会导致一些操作失败或者运行缓慢。本文将为大家介绍如何变更MySQL的时间限制,让你的数据库操作更加高效。
一、MySQL时间限制简介
MySQL的时间限制主要包括以下三个方面:
1. 连接超时时间:连接超时时间指的是建立连接所允许的最长时间。如果在规定时间内无法建立连接,连接将会被中断。
2. 查询超时时间:查询超时时间指的是执行查询所允许的最长时间。如果在规定时间内未能完成查询,查询将被中断。
3. 执行超时时间:执行超时时间指的是执行某些操作所允许的最长时间。如果在规定时间内未能完成操作,操作将被中断。
二、变更MySQL时间限制
在MySQL中,可以通过修改配置文件或者在命令行中设置参数来变更时间限制。
1. 修改配置文件
yfyf文件所在位置:
```shelldameyf
yf文件后,可以通过以下方式修改时间限制:
```shell
# 连接超时时间eout = 1800
# 查询超时时间teractiveeout = 1800
# 执行超时时间axe = 1800
yf文件中,可以找到以上三个参数并修改其数值,单位为秒。修改完成后,需要重启MySQL服务才能生效。
2. 命令行设置
在命令行中,可以通过以下方式设置时间限制:
```shell
# 连接超时时间ysqleout = 1800;
# 查询超时时间ysqlteractiveeout = 1800;
# 执行超时时间ysqlaxe = 1800;
以上命令可以临时修改MySQL的时间限制,但重启MySQL服务后将失效。
MySQL的时间限制对于数据库操作来说是非常重要的,如果时间限制设置不当,可能会导致一些操作失败或者运行缓慢。通过修改配置文件或者在命令行中设置参数,可以调整MySQL的时间限制,从而让你的数据库操作更加高效。